Cost to Replace a Thermostat in a Chevy Impala
The cost to replace a thermostat in a Chevy Impala can vary based on several factors, including the type of thermostat used, labor costs, and any additional repairs needed. Here’s a summary of the information from the search results:
– Cost Range: The total price to repair or replace the existing thermostat, including labor, is between $70 to $520. However, the cost can vary based on the vehicle’s make and model.
– OEM Thermostats: It is recommended to use OEM thermostats, which are specifically engineered for the car. While dealer-supplied OEM thermostats may be more costly, they are generally of higher quality.
– Additional Inspections: If the engine has overheated, the mechanic will thoroughly inspect the cooling system prior to condemning the thermostat. They will also check for signs of engine damage and evidence of a blown cylinder head gasket, which would need to be repaired prior to replacing the thermostat .
– Cooling System Repairs: If the cooling system is already open for major repairs, such as water pump or radiator replacement, the cost of thermostat replacement may be part of a larger repair job.

Can you drive with a bad thermostat?

The longer you drive with a faulty thermostat, the more you risk causing significant damage to your car. The engine might overheat, causing the head gasket to fail or even leading to a cracked engine block. Both repairs are time-consuming and can be quite expensive, easily running into thousands of dollars.

What are symptoms of bad thermostat in car?

Temperature Fluctuations: One of the most common signs of a bad thermostat is erratic temperature readings on your dashboard gauge. If you notice that the temperature gauge moves from normal to hot quickly or fluctuates unexpectedly, it’s a clear indication that your thermostat may be malfunctioning.
